How they compare
Armenia currently reports 10.8% against 10.3% in El Salvador, a difference of 0.5%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 13 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Armenia ahead.
Armenia ranks 19th and El Salvador ranks 22nd of 36 countries.
Armenia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Armenia | El Salvador |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 15.8% | 8.4% | 7.4% | Armenia |
| 2010s | 16.2% | 9.0% | 7.2% | Armenia |
| 2020s | 11.5% | 9.4% | 2.1% | Armenia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
